Etymology: Synchiropus: Greek, syn, symphysis = grown together + Greek, cheir = hand + Greek, pous = foot (Ref. 45335).

Environment: milieu / climate zone / depth range / distribution range
Ecology
Marine; bathydemersal; depth range 175 - 428 m (Ref. 4405). Deep-water
Western Indian Ocean and Southeast Atlantic: Zanzibar, Tanzania to Port Alfred, South Africa.
Size / Weight / Age
Maturity: Lm ?  range ? - ? cm
Max length : 13.0 cm TL male/unsexed; (Ref. 4405); 11.0 cm TL (female)
Short description
Identification keys | Morphology | Morphometrics
Found on mud bottoms.
